1. Beach ‘N Chili Fest 55th Annual World Championship Chili Cook-Off
Includes a Shelby Car Show, beer garden, live stage entertainment, demonstrations, and the chili cook-off competition. Admission is Free. Chili tasting and VIP tickets available.
Sept. 23 to 25
Burroughs & Chapin Pavilion Place, 810 North Ocean Boulevard, Myrtle Beach, S.C. 29577

3. North Myrtle Beach 18th Annual Irish Italian International Festival
Art,crafts, food, vendors, two stages playing live music. Food vendors compete in competition for best entrée, best decorated and best dessert. There is a spaghetti eating competition sponsored by Ledo Pizza. Check the music schedule for local bands.
Sept. 24 from 10 a.m. to 4 p.m.
Main Street, North Myrtle Beach, S.C. 29582

5. Dock Dog Diving Event
Dogs jump off a platform to catch a toy in mid-air and splash into a 45’ pool. The event is North American Diving Dogs sanctioned and hosted by A Dogs Way Inlet Flyers.
Free admission for spectators.
761 Pendergrass Avenue, Murrells Inlet, S.C. 29576
Sept. 23-25 from 8:30 a.m. - 1 p.m.
